Define Nutritional Needs of the Elderly?
In this, we learnt about the nutritional needs of the elderly, and in doing so we have also focused on many other aspects such as who do we define as elderly, what is an ageing process and the impact of nutritional status on the health of older adults. We then saw what are the age-related changes in body composition and the various techniques for measuring the same. We studied about physiological changes in the body systems and based on these nutritional requirements of the older adults. The guidelines for planning balanced nutrient dense diets for then were also outlined. There are special considerations to be kept in mind while planning menus for them and these have been pointed out.
